Definition

  1. 1
    Jouer un personnage en exagérant les effets.
  2. 2
    Exagérer le discours dans la vie parlementaire et dans les relations sociales.
  3. 3
    Donner à une chose plus d’importance qu’elle en a, la rendre plus flatteuse.
